心理学独立,修改VIP商品列表全部课程价格

This commit is contained in:
wuchunlei
2025-06-12 15:46:37 +08:00
parent a4be162df0
commit 307e573e32

View File

@@ -493,22 +493,11 @@ public class UserVipController {
wrapper.select("count(1) as courseCount,sum(fee) as originalPrice"); wrapper.select("count(1) as courseCount,sum(fee) as originalPrice");
map = courseCatalogueService.getMap(wrapper); map = courseCatalogueService.getMap(wrapper);
}else if ("8".equals(type)){ }else if ("8".equals(type)){
List list = new ArrayList<>(); MPJLambdaWrapper<CourseCatalogueEntity> pWrapper = new MPJLambdaWrapper();
userVipService.bottomLabel(4,list); pWrapper.inSql(CourseCatalogueEntity::getCourseId,
if (list.size()>0){ "select course_id from course_to_psyche where del_flag = 0 group by course_id");
MPJLambdaWrapper<CourseCatalogueEntity> wrapper = new MPJLambdaWrapper(); pWrapper.select("count(1) as courseCount,sum(fee) as originalPrice");
wrapper.inSql(CourseCatalogueEntity::getCourseId, map = courseCatalogueService.getMap(pWrapper);
"select course_id from course_to_medicine where del_flag = 0 and medical_id in ("+String.join(",",list.toString().replace("[","").replace("]",""))+") group by course_id");
wrapper.select("count(1) as courseCount,sum(fee) as originalPrice");
map = courseCatalogueService.getMap(wrapper);
if ("0".equals(map.get("courseCount").toString())){
MPJLambdaWrapper<CourseCatalogueEntity> pWrapper = new MPJLambdaWrapper();
pWrapper.inSql(CourseCatalogueEntity::getCourseId,
"select course_id from course_to_psyche where del_flag = 0 group by course_id");
pWrapper.select("count(1) as courseCount,sum(fee) as originalPrice");
map = courseCatalogueService.getMap(pWrapper);
}
}
}else if ("2".equals(type)){ }else if ("2".equals(type)){
MPJLambdaWrapper<CourseCatalogueEntity> wrapper = new MPJLambdaWrapper(); MPJLambdaWrapper<CourseCatalogueEntity> wrapper = new MPJLambdaWrapper();
wrapper.inSql(CourseCatalogueEntity::getCourseId, wrapper.inSql(CourseCatalogueEntity::getCourseId,